Pickup Locations and Timing

Cairo Trip Private From Hurghada. Elite Trip - Pickup Locations and Timing

Travelers can expect a smooth start to their Cairo adventure with convenient pickup locations available throughout Hurghada.

The tour kicks off bright and early at 2:00 AM, so early risers will need to set their alarms! This timing helps avoid traffic, ensuring everyone maximizes their time in Cairo.

Pickup points are easy to find, but it’s wise to confirm your spot ahead of time to avoid any last-minute scrambles.

Just remember, traffic can be unpredictable, so the duration of transfers might vary. Staying flexible and prepared for potential delays will make the journey more enjoyable.

Requirements for Participation

Cairo Trip Private From Hurghada. Elite Trip - Requirements for Participation

Joining the Cairo trip from Hurghada is a fantastic experience, but there are a few requirements to keep in mind. First off, participants should have a moderate fitness level as some walking is involved. This tour isn’t wheelchair accessible, and the minimum age is 18. It’s also recommended to wear smart casual attire to keep things comfortable yet stylish. A valid passport is a must on travel day, and if you’re vegetarian, just let them know for meal options.

Booking and Pricing Details

Cairo Trip Private From Hurghada. Elite Trip - Booking and Pricing Details

When it comes to booking the Cairo trip from Hurghada, the process is straightforward and user-friendly.

Travelers can grab their spot for as little as $159.00, with prices fluctuating based on group size, so it’s worth checking for the best deal. They offer a free cancellation policy up to 24 hours before the tour, which adds a layer of flexibility.

Plus, there’s a "reserve now, pay later" option that’s perfect for those who like to plan ahead without committing right away. Remember, it’s a private tour, so just your group will enjoy the experience.

Don’t forget to factor in the extra $25 if you’re staying in Sahl Hasheesh, Makadi Bay, or Safaga for transfers.

Recommended Dress Code

Cairo Trip Private From Hurghada. Elite Trip - Recommended Dress Code

Exploring the wonders of Cairo requires not just enthusiasm but also the right attire. Travelers should aim for a smart casual dress code, blending comfort with style.

Lightweight, breathable fabrics are a must, especially considering the heat. Loose-fitting shirts and pants or skirts are great choices, allowing for ease of movement while visiting iconic sites like the Great Pyramids and the Sphinx. Comfortable walking shoes are essential since there’ll be plenty of exploring and some uneven terrain.

It’s also wise to bring a light jacket or shawl for cooler evenings or to cover up when entering religious sites. Lastly, don’t forget a hat and sunglasses to shield against the sun—staying stylish can still mean being practical!
